Features have been revealed for Steven Spielberg's 1997 drama sailing to Blu-ray in May. Pre-orders are now available!
As previously reported, DreamWorks will be bringing 'Amistad' to Blu-ray on May 6.
Based on a true story, the movie chronicles the incredible journey of a group of enslaved Africans who overtake their captor's ship and attempt to return to their beloved homeland. When the ship, La Amistad, is seized, these captives are brought to the United States where they are charged with murder and await their fate in prison. An enthralling battle ensues that captures the attention of the entire nation, confronting the very foundation of the American justice system. But for the men and women on trial, it is simply a fight for the basic right of all mankind...freedom.
The Blu-ray will feature 1080p video, a lossless 5.1 soundtrack, and supplements will include a making-of featurette and the theatrical trailer.
Suggested list price for the Blu-ray is set at $22.98.
